Comet Lovejoy (C/2014 Q2), optical image. This long-period comet was discovered on 17th August 2014 by Terry Lovejoy. Comets are icy bodies from the outer solar system that boil and form a bright tail of gas and dust as they approach the Sun. Comet Lovejoy reached its closest approach to the Sun on 30th January 2015. The comet has a green head of diatomic carbon (C2) and a blue tail of ionised gas. Photographed on 20th January 2015. | |
